(Penntown, Ind.) - Multiple agencies are on the scene of a structure fire.
According to Ripley County EMA, the fire was reported just before 8:00 a.m. near the 9000 block of E. State Road 46 and Penntown Road.
Due to the fire, both lanes of State Road 46 are temporarily closed.
Motorists should seek and alternative route and avoid the area.
